如何递归迭代实体的属性
假设这就是我数据库中的内容, table Ancestor ( idAncestor int not null, name varchar(20) not null, ) table Descendant ( idDescendant int not …
C# 读取 Excel 工作簿、OLEDB 或 Excel Interop?
我需要阅读一本包含 2 个工作表的 Excel 工作簿,其中有超过 60,000 条记录。该应用程序是 ASP.Net 应用程序,因此性能很重要。 我应该采取哪种方法?…
DISTINCT 和 Linq2SQL 的问题
我有一个像这样的表: idinterpretation | iddictionary | idword | meaning 1 1 1115 hello 2 1 1115 hi 3 1 1115 hi, bro 5 1 1118 good bye 6 1 11…
使用 Informix 在单次往返中执行多个语句
是否可以使用 Informix 和 .Net 在单次往返中运行多个 DML 语句? 示例(当然这不起作用): var cmd = someIfxConnection.CreateCommand() cmd.Comma…
使用 SqlDataReader 获取二进制数据
我有一个名为 Blob (Id (int), Data (Image)) 的表。我需要使用 SqlDataReader 来获取该图像数据。请注意,我不想将 Response.Binarywrite() 数据发送…
实体框架更改跟踪 API 和参考条目
希望在我的 DbContext 子类上编写通用审核代码。 foreach (var entry in this.ChangeTracker.Entries<MyClass>()) { if (entry.State == EntitySt…
如何将自然语言转换为sql查询?不精确模糊查询。SQLf
我想实现一个功能,允许用户输入类似这样的内容: "select * from products where low(price)" 什么等于: "select * from products where (price >…
是否有适用于 SQLite 版本 3.7 的 ADO.Net 提供程序?
http://sqlite.phxsoftware.com/ 上提供的 ADO.Net 提供程序的版本为 1.0.66.0 4 月 18 日,2010 年,适用于 SQLite 3.6.23.1。 我看到 devart 上有一…
RepeatableRead 似乎没有锁定读取
我遇到了一个奇怪的问题。我有一个表,该表的主键是在 INSTEAD OF 触发器中生成的。这可能是实现主键的最糟糕的方法,但它们基本上获取最大值,将其增…
System.Transactions 与 MSDTC
什么是 MSDTC 可以实现而 System.Transactions(和 TransactionScope)不能实现的? 据我所知,MSDTC 支持在多个进程中使用一个事务,但 TransactionS…
我可以从 .NET 获取 SqlCommand 对象(带有 SQL 参数)生成的完整 SQL 字符串吗?
从 .NET 环境中,我可以访问由 SqlCommand 对象? 注意:在调试模式下,完整的 SQL 字符串会显示在 VisualStudio 中的 Intellisense 悬停中。 如果必…
Pervasive SQL ADO.NET 数据提供程序
我有一个使用 MSSQL 2008 服务器的 asp.net、c# 应用程序。在某些时候,我还想将一些数据插入到通用的 v10 数据库中。正在寻找普遍的数据提供商 http:…
ADO.NET 实体中的 ObjectContext.SaveChanges() 问题
当使用映射到存储过程的视图来更新/插入/删除数据时,我遇到以下问题: 我有一个名为 tbCurrencyRates 的表,在此表中我将每种货币的货币汇率与另一种…